Discovering Inca Moray and the Salt Mines

Nestled within the Sacred Valley, the Inca Moray agricultural experimentation center captivates visitors with its remarkable terraced depressions.

Believed to have been used by the Incas to test crop cultivation at different altitudes, the site offers a glimpse into their advanced agricultural practices.

After exploring Moray, the tour continues to the Salt Mines of Maras, a breathtaking patchwork of salt ponds carved into the mountainside.

Visitors can witness the ancient salt extraction process and even purchase the coveted Maras salt as a memento.

The combination of these two unique Inca sites provides a fascinating insight into the region’s rich history and heritage.
